Mark Haney to Finish His Tenure as Kentucky Farm Bureau President after Fifteen Years
September 21, 2023
Mark Haney to Finish His Tenure as Kentucky Farm Bureau President after Fifteen Years

Mark Haney announced today that he is stepping away from his role as president of Kentucky Farm Bureau (KFB) in December. Haney is the longest serving president in the organization’s history.

Farmer Appreciation Day Honors Farmers, Their Occupation

Commissioner of Agriculture Dr. Ryan Quarles honored Kentucky’s farmers and proclaimed Sept.17-23 as Farm Safety and Health Week in Kentucky at a Farmer’s Appreciation and Awards Day on the Capitol Lawn Wednesday.
